Off the southern coast of São Miguel Island in the Azores lies Vila Franca do Campo, home to one of the North Atlantic’s most unique marine environments—Ilhéu de Vila Franca do Campo. This small, circular islet is the submerged rim of a long-extinct submarine volcano, creating a natural lagoon with exceptionally clear waters and unusual volcanic rock formations. OceanEye Azores offers an expertly guided snorkeling tour around this protected outer ring, inviting visitors to dive into vibrant underwater landscapes just a short boat ride from the marina at R. da Marina 11.

The Tour de Snorkeling à volta do Ilhéu de Vila Franca do Campo is designed for adventurers of all levels, from beginners to seasoned snorkelers. The one-hour outing focuses on safety and education, with professional guides leading the way to reveal diverse marine life inhabiting the area—colorful wrasses, sea breams, and anemones thrive among basalt pillars and underwater caves. Because the lagoon’s inner natural reserve is protected, the tour carefully maintains a respectful distance, emphasizing conservation and ecosystem protection.

History

Ilhéu de Vila Franca do Campo was formed by a volcanic eruption thousands of years ago, creating this unique circular islet with a naturally enclosed lagoon.

Conservation

The snorkeling route strictly skirts the lagoon’s protected interior to preserve fragile marine ecosystems, supporting ongoing conservation efforts in the Azores.
